Pseudoxytenanthera is a genus of Asian bamboo in the grass family native to India, Sri Lanka, and Indochina. Species Pseudoxytenanthera bourdillonii (Gamble) H.B.Naithani – India Pseudoxytenanthera monadelpha (Thwaites) Soderstr. & R.P.Ellis – India, Sri Lanka, Laos, Myanmar, Vietnam Pseudoxytenanthera ritcheyi (Munro) H.B.Naithani – India Pseudoxytenanthera stocksii (Munro) T.Q.Nguyen – India, Vietnam Formerly included see Dendrocalamus Gigantochloa
